Description
A detailed map of Jamaica, marking the types of plantations, including sugar, cotton, indigo and cacao.
Moll first published his 'Atlas Minor' in 1729 but, shortly after his death in 1732, Thomas Bowles and his son John reissued it with plate numbers added, as this example
